Understanding Power of Attorney: Definition and Types
When you can not,A power of attorney (POA) is an essential lawful record that allows you select a person to make choices on your behalf. This can be substantial in circumstances where you're disabled or unable to communicate your wishes. There are numerous kinds of POAs to think about. A basic POA grants wide authority, enabling your agent to handle numerous monetary and legal matters. A durable POA continues to be reliable also if you end up being incapacitated, guaranteeing your choices are honored. On the various other hand, a clinical POA particularly authorizes a person to make medical care choices for you. It's important to select a trusted person, as they'll have substantial control over your events. Recognizing these types aids you choose the right option that straightens with your choices and requirements. As you browse this process, ensure you discuss your choices extensively with your agent to stay clear of misconceptions later on.
The Duty of a Will in Estate Planning
Crafting a will is a vital action in estate preparation, guaranteeing your wishes are carried out after you pass. It works as a lawful document that details just how you desire your properties distributed, that will certainly care for your minor kids, and any kind of particular legacies you desire to make. Without a will, your estate might be separated according to state legislations, which could not reflect your desires.
A will certainly offers you control over your tradition, enabling you to mark executors to handle your events and assure your guidelines are followed. You can likewise define funeral arrangements, which can relieve your liked ones from making challenging decisions throughout a challenging time. Regularly assessing and updating your will certainly is crucial as your life scenarios transform. By prioritizing this file, you're taking substantial steps to protect your family members's future and copyright your wishes, providing satisfaction for you and your loved ones.

Regularly Asked Concerns
Can I Modification My Power of Attorney After It's Been Established?
Yes, you can transform your power of lawyer after it's been established. Simply ensure to withdraw the old paper properly and produce a new one to assure your desires are clearly communicated.
What Happens if I Die Without a Will?
If you die without a will, your possessions are distributed according to state regulations. This can result in conflicts amongst relative and may not mirror your desires, creating unneeded tension for your enjoyed ones.
Just how Usually Should I Evaluation My Estate Strategy?
You need to assess your estate strategy every couple of years or after major life adjustments, like marital relationship, divorce, or the birth of a kid. Routine updates assure your dreams line up with your present scenarios and objectives.
Are Power of Lawyer and Will Services Expensive?
Power of attorney and will certainly services can differ in expense based upon complexity and supplier. While some could seem pricey ahead of time, they're vital for ensuring your dreams are recognized and securing your properties in the future.
Can a Power of Lawyer Bypass a Will?
A power of lawyer can't override a will. It just grants someone authority to act upon your part while you're alive. Once you pass away, your will certainly governs the distribution of your properties.
